TPWallet 最新版解构:以 Rust 驱动的移动钱包与数字化未来的实时保护策略

引言:围绕“TPWallet 最新版代码是什么”这一问题,本文提供基于架构与实现思路的深入分析,覆盖移动端钱包设计、数字化未来场景、实时数据保护、Rust 利用价值、智能化发展趋势与数字金融的融合路径。

总体架构:新版 TPWallet 通常采用分层模块化设计:UI 层(移动原生或 React Native)、业务层(交易签名、资产管理)、安全层(密钥管理、TEE/SE)、网络层(同步节点、P2P/Relay)、扩展层(WASM 插件、链适配器)。核心逻辑建议以 Rust 实现,暴露 Kotlin/Swift FFI 接口,保证跨平台一致性与内存安全。

为何选 Rust:Rust 提供零成本抽象、所有权模型与无数据竞争的并发保障,适合实现钱包的加密库、交易序列化与并发同步器。使用 tokio/async 实现高并发 I/O,借助 cargo 的工作区与 feature 管理实现多链支持。对安全敏感模块,可结合 formal verification(例如使用 Prusti)和 fuzzing(cargo-fuzz)进行增强验证。

密钥与实时数据保护:推荐采用硬件或平台 TEE/SE 存储主私钥,辅以软件层次的多重防护(BIP39+PBKDF2/Argon2、分段密钥、阈值签名)。数据实时保护包含:传输层 TLS 1.3 / Noise 协议、端到端消息加密、磁盘使用 OS 提供的加密 API、以及最小化持久化策略(敏感数据仅短期缓存并及时清除)。为防范实时攻击,引入可证明的会话隔离、行为建模与实时异常检测(轻量化 ML 模块或规则引擎)以拦截异常转账。

隐私与合规:在数字化未来世界中,隐私保护可用 ZKPs、MPC、差分隐私等技术与链上链下混合策略结合,既满足隐私又兼顾 KYC/AML 合规。WASM 插件可在沙箱内运行第三方合约适配器,降低主程序攻击面。

智能化发展趋势:未来钱包将从“签名工具”演化为“智能资产代理”——集成链上策略自动化(策略钱包)、可组合 DeFi 操作、智能委托与自动化税务合规。Rust + WASM 架构便于将策略以沙箱脚本下发并安全执行,借助可信执行环境实现用户授权的自动化操作。

开发与运维建议:将关键加密模块独立成 crate 并进行审计;采用 CI/CD + reproducible builds,签名发布产物;引入 runtime instrumentation 与可审计日志(不记录敏感明文)以便 incident response;保证 OTA 更新签名与回滚机制。

展望数字金融:TPWallet 新版若把 Rust 的安全性、WASM 的扩展性、TEE 的硬件保护与 AI 驱动的风险检测结合,可在移动端实现既开放又安全的数字金融门户,承载支付、资产管理、身份与合约交互,推动面向个人与企业的数字化未来。

作者:林宇辰发布时间:2025-12-29 03:42:30

评论

LunaDev

文章对 Rust 在钱包中的角色讲得很透彻,特别是关于 WASM 插件的思路很有启发。

小明

希望能看到更多关于阈签和社交恢复的具体实现建议。

TechSage

实时检测与轻量化 ML 的结合是个实用方向,期待开源示例。

数据猫

关于差分隐私与合规平衡的讨论很中肯,尤其适合金融场景。

ZeroDay

建议补充对 iOS/Android 平台 TEE/SE 差异化处理的可行方案。

相关阅读
<address date-time="8p179"></address><small lang="m7sfk"></small><time draggable="10p40"></time><del date-time="bgfzv"></del>